Saint Peter’s University Announces Appointment of Mary Sanchez-Alarcon as New Executive Director of Human Resources

Jersey City, N.J. – December 5 2025 – Saint Peter’s University today announced the appointment of Mary Sanchez-Alarcon as the university’s new Executive Director, Human Resources.

photo of Mary Sanchez-AlarconMary has spent the past 13 years dedicated to leading human resource transformations and strengthening mission-driven organizations across the nonprofit sector, particularly in education and youth development. In her most recent role as Vice President of Human Resources for a national youth-serving organization, she built scalable HR systems, led organizational redesign efforts, and supported executive leadership through periods of growth and change. She brings experience across finance, operations, and human resources, with particular expertise in HR operations, employee relations, and organizational development.

Mary is excited to join Saint Peter’s University and looks forward to contributing to a collaborative, inclusive, and mission-centered campus culture that prioritizes psychological safety and an exceptional employee experience. She hol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ology and Political Science from Lehman College, a Master’s degree in Social-Organizational Psychology from Columbia University, a certificate in Nonprofit Leadership from Columbia Business School, and is SHRM-SCP certified.
